What We Do
We are an independent conservation organization, striving to sustain the natural world for the benefit of people and the ecosystem. From individuals and communities to businesses and governments, we are part of a growing global movement calling for bolder action on climate and nature, demanding that world leaders set nature on the path to recovery by 2030. WWF works to address the most dominant drivers of nature loss through system-wide changes in how food and energy are produced and consumed, and in how financial systems are structured.

2 MAJOR FUNCTIONS
As part of the Global Communications Team, the Graphic Designer plays a key role in advancing WWF's mission to protect nature and build a future where people and wildlife can thrive. The role combines creativity, precision, and strategic design thinking to produce impactful visual communications that inspire action and drive positive change. Working across diverse projects and channels, the Designer ensures that all creative outputs reflect WWF's brand values and the beauty and urgency of our planet.
Key functions include:
- Developing thoughtful, high-quality visual designs that communicate WWF's purpose and inspire engagement.
- Translating complex ideas into clear, emotionally resonant visual narratives through digital, print, and multimedia formats.
- Collaborating with cross-functional teams to produce creative assets that support campaigns, storytelling, and organizational priorities.
- Maintaining design excellence and brand consistency across all materials, ensuring that every piece aligns with WWF's tone, mission, and visual identity.
- Bringing creativity, attention to detail, and integrity to every project while fostering a culture of inspiration and collaboration within the team.

4 PROFILE
Required Qualifications.
- Diploma or degree in Design, Advertising, Marketing, Communications, or a related field.
- Minimum of 5 years of experience in a similar design or creative role.
- Strong proficiency in relevant design and art software (e.g., Adobe Creative Suite or equivalent).
- Solid understanding of photography, typography, and digital composition, with the ability to contribute to written and visual content.
- Motion graphics or animation skills to enhance storytelling and campaign delivery is desirable.
